General
Sim Type | Single Sim, GSM | Dual Sim, GSM+GSM |
Dual Sim | No | Yes |
Sim Size | Nano SIM | Mini SIM |
Device Type | Smartphone | Feature Phone |
Release Date | June, 2018 | December, 2014 |
Design
Dimensions | 77.7 x 160 x 8.1 mm | 50 x 120 x 10 mm |
Weight | 172 g | 85 g |
Display
Type | Color IPS LCD Screen (16M Colors) | Color TFT Screen (256K colors Colors) |
Touch | Yes | |
Size | 6.2 inches, 2160 x 1080 pixels | 2.4 inches, 240 x 320 pixels |
Aspect Ratio | 18:9 | 4:3 |
PPI | ~ 390 PPI | ~ 167 PPI |
Screen to Body Ratio | ~ 79.8% |
Memory
Phonebook | 500 entries | |
RAM | 2 GB | |
Storage | 32 GB | 128 MB |
Card Slot | Yes, upto 512 GB | Yes, upto 8 GB |
Connectivity
GPRS | Yes | Yes |
EDGE | Yes | Yes |
3G | Yes | No |
4G | Yes | No |
VoLTE | Yes | |
Wifi | Yes, with wifi-hotspot | No |
Bluetooth | Yes, v4.2, A2DP, LE | Yes, v3.0 |
USB | Yes, USB-C v2.0 | Yes, microUSB v2.0 |
Extra
GPS | Yes | |
Fingerprint Sensor | Yes, Rear | |
Sensors | Accelerometer, Gyro, Proximity, Compass | |
3.5mm Headphone Jack | Yes | No |
Camera
Rear Camera | 13 MP with autofocus | 2 MP |
Video Recording | 1080p @ 30 fps FHD | |
Flash | Yes, LED | |
Front Camera | 5 MP | No |
Technical
OS | Android v8.1 (Oreo) | |
Chipset | Qualcomm Snapdragon 450 | |
CPU | 1.8 GHz, Octa Core Processor | Single Core Processor |
GPU | Adreno 506 | |
Java | Yes, via 3rd party | No |
Browser | Yes, supports HTML5 | No |
Multimedia
Yes | ||
Music | Yes | MP3 |
Video | Yes | MP4, H.263 |
FM Radio | No | Yes |
Document Reader | Yes |
Battery
Type | Non-Removable Battery | Removable Battery |
Size | 3300 mAh, Li-ion Battery | 850 mAh, Li-ion Battery |
StandBy Time | 17 days | |
Talk Time | 14 hours | |
Music Playback Time | 8 hours |
